Navigating the World of Digital Payments: Streamlined Solutions

In today's dynamic digital landscape, online transactions have become an integral element of daily life. From acquiring goods and services to executing payments, the convenience of online payment options is undeniable. To effortlessly navigate this realm and optimize your transactional experience, consider exploring the diverse array of available solutions.

  • Ubiquitous online payment platforms offer a protected and user-friendly way to process transactions. These platforms typically involve linking your bank account or credit card information to their infrastructure, allowing you to make payments with a few simple taps.
  • Furthermore, the rise of mobile wallets has altered the way we settle payments. These digital wallets allow you to store your payment information securely on your smartphone, enabling quick and efficient transactions via contactless technology.
  • Additionally, the emergence of copyright has introduced a new frontier to online payments. While still in its early stages, copyright offers a distributed and open payment system that can potentially accelerate transactions.

Choosing the right online payment option depends on your individual needs and preferences. Factors such as security, convenience, cost, and the specific platforms accepted by merchants should be taken into account when making your decision.

Mobile Wallets vs. Online Payment Platforms: Which is Right for You?

In today's digital world, simplicity reigns supreme when it comes to transactions. Mobile wallets have exploded in popularity, offering a safe and fast way to pay. But with so many options available, choosing the right one can be tricky. Whether you're paying money to friends, making purchases online, or managing your finances, understanding the differences between mobile wallets and online payment platforms is crucial.

  • Mobile wallets are essentially applications stored on your smartphone that allow you to make fund transfers using a device's NFC capability or by entering your financial credentials.
  • Online payment platforms are systems that process payments between buyers and sellers. They often connect with various ecommerce sites, allowing you to make deals securely online.

Think about your needs and preferences when making a decision. Do you prioritize speed? Mobile wallets might be the better choice for daily activities. If you frequently make big deals, online payment platforms with robust safeguards might offer more assurance.
